air defense system

An air defense system is a network of technology, weapons, and sensors designed to detect, track, and intercept airborne threats like aircraft, missiles, or drones. It combines radar, command centers, and weapon systems to protect a nation's airspace. When a threat is detected, the system quickly assesses its danger, and if necessary, launches countermeasures—such as missile interceptors—to neutralize the threat before it reaches its target. Air defense systems are vital for national security, providing layered protection through advanced detection and interception capabilities.
